When are Fire safty audits normally conducted
Fire Audits are undertaken to determine if, at a given point in time, the fire safety systems meet, exceed or fall short of nominated benchmarks. The audit may also provide information for determination of options for remedial works or additional activities.
Audits may be commissioned on either a voluntary or required basis. For example, a voluntary audit may be required by a prospective buyer or tenant to ensure the workplace is compliant., or by a vendor in respect to due diligence.
Council may have requested the owner to provide an annual, final or supplementary Fire Safety Statement
The requirement may come from the Fire Brigade or Work Cover or it may simply be internal company OH&S policy.
Minor audits are often required to ensure internal fit outs do not compromise the installed fire detection or suppression systems. Building Managers often ask tenants for an independent opinion during office fit outs. (It's a lot cheaper that pulling it down again)
BENEFITS OF A FIRE SAFETY AUDIT
Fire Safety Audits are management tools to examine fire safety systems against predetermined benchmarks. The benchmark in this case is the Building Code of Australia and Australian Standards.
Fire Safety Audits are designed to collect information and provide evidence related to the conformance and effectiveness of fire safety systems depending on the type and category of the audit.
The fire safety audit can serve as an effective tool to identify situations of potential hazard, and thus allow corrective or preventative action.
There is an inherent obligation on building owners to use the fire safety audit information where deficiencies are identified, for the purpose of improving the fire safety system within an appropriate time frame.
A fire safety inspection helps to ensure that owners and occupiers of buildings are meeting their responsibilities under the legislation, that buildings are fitted with the correct fire safety installations required by law and that those fire safety installations are maintained in an operational condition.
